Las Vegas vs Seattle — Common Questions

Is Las Vegas or Seattle more affordable?

Las Vegas has a median rent of $1,500/month, while Seattle is $1,801/month. Las Vegas is more affordable for renters.

Which city has lower taxes — Las Vegas or Seattle?

Nevada has no state income tax. Washington has no state income tax. Both have the same state income tax rate.
